As urban populations continue to grow at an unprecedented rate, cities around the world are facing mounting pressure to balance economic development with environmental sustainability. The concept of sustainable urban development has emerged as a critical solution to this challenge, offering a framework through which cities can grow while minimizing their ecological footprint. At its core, sustainable urban development focuses on creating livable, resilient, and environmentally responsible urban spaces that meet the needs of current residents without compromising the ability of future generations to meet theirs.

One of the key pillars of sustainable urban development is efficient land use planning. As cities expand, unplanned sprawl often leads to increased traffic congestion, higher energy consumption, and the destruction of natural habitats. By contrast, smart urban planning emphasizes compact, mixed-use developments that reduce the need for long commutes and promote walkability. For example, cities like Copenhagen and Freiburg have successfully implemented transit-oriented development strategies, integrating public transportation with residential and commercial zones. This not only reduces carbon emissions but also enhances the quality of life for residents by making daily necessities more accessible.

Another essential component is the integration of green infrastructure into city design. Green roofs, urban forests, permeable pavements, and community gardens are all examples of sustainable urban development in action. These features help manage stormwater runoff, reduce the urban heat island effect, and improve air quality. In Singapore, the government’s “City in a Garden” initiative has transformed the skyline with vertical greenery and rooftop parks, setting a global benchmark for how cities can harmonize nature with urbanization. Such initiatives demonstrate that sustainable urban development is not just about reducing harm—it’s about actively enhancing the urban environment.

Energy efficiency and renewable energy adoption are also central to the mission of sustainable urban development. Buildings account for nearly 40% of global energy-related carbon emissions, making them a prime target for improvement. Modern cities are increasingly adopting green building standards such as LEED (Leadership in Energy and Environmental Design) and BREEAM (Building Research Establishment Environmental Assessment Method). For instance, the Edge in Amsterdam, often cited as one of the greenest office buildings in the world, uses solar panels, smart lighting, and rainwater harvesting systems to operate with minimal environmental impact. Widespread implementation of such technologies is a clear indicator of progress in sustainable urban development.

Transportation remains one of the most pressing challenges in urban areas. Traditional reliance on private vehicles contributes significantly to air pollution and greenhouse gas emissions. Sustainable urban development promotes alternatives such as electric public transit, bike-sharing programs, and pedestrian-friendly streetscapes. Paris has taken bold steps in this direction by expanding its network of bike lanes and introducing low-emission zones. Similarly, Bogotá’s TransMilenio bus rapid transit system serves millions daily while drastically cutting down on car usage. These real-world examples underscore how policy innovation and public investment can drive meaningful change.

Waste management is another area where sustainable urban development plays a vital role. Rapid urbanization often leads to overwhelmed waste systems and increased landfill use. Forward-thinking cities are adopting circular economy principles—reducing, reusing, and recycling materials to minimize waste. San Francisco, for example, has achieved an 80% landfill diversion rate through comprehensive composting and recycling programs. Education campaigns and incentives for residents and businesses have been instrumental in shifting public behavior toward more sustainable practices.

Water conservation is equally important, especially in regions prone to drought or water scarcity. Sustainable urban development includes strategies like rainwater harvesting, greywater recycling, and the restoration of natural watersheds. Melbourne, Australia, faced severe water shortages in the early 2000s but responded with a citywide campaign promoting water-saving appliances, xeriscaping, and public awareness. Today, the city boasts one of the most resilient urban water systems in the world—a testament to the power of integrated planning and community engagement.

Despite these successes, implementing sustainable urban development is not without obstacles. One common challenge is the high upfront cost of green infrastructure and technology. While long-term savings are significant, many municipalities struggle with budget constraints. Public-private partnerships and innovative financing models, such as green bonds, are helping bridge this gap. Another issue is resistance to change—from both policymakers and citizens. Overcoming this requires transparent communication, inclusive decision-making, and demonstrable benefits that resonate with everyday life.

Equity must also be a cornerstone of sustainable urban development. Too often, green initiatives benefit wealthier neighborhoods while underserved communities face displacement due to rising property values—a phenomenon known as “green gentrification.” To avoid this, urban planners must ensure that sustainability projects are distributed fairly and include affordable housing, accessible transit, and job opportunities for all residents. The High Line in New York City, while celebrated for transforming an abandoned rail line into a public park, has also sparked debates about gentrification and accessibility. Learning from such cases, cities are now placing greater emphasis on inclusive design and community-led planning processes.

Technology and data analytics are playing an increasingly important role in advancing sustainable urban development. Smart city technologies—such as sensor networks, real-time traffic monitoring, and energy management systems—enable cities to operate more efficiently. Barcelona, for example, uses smart streetlights and irrigation systems that adjust based on weather and usage patterns, saving energy and water. These tools not only improve resource management but also provide valuable insights for future planning.

Public participation is another critical success factor. When citizens are involved in shaping their communities, they are more likely to support and maintain sustainable initiatives. Participatory budgeting, community workshops, and digital platforms for feedback are all effective ways to engage residents. In Medellín, Colombia, once one of the most violent cities in the world, community-driven urban renewal projects—including cable cars connecting isolated hillside neighborhoods to the city center—have transformed both the physical landscape and social fabric.

Looking ahead, the future of sustainable urban development will depend on collaboration across sectors and borders. Climate change, resource depletion, and population growth are global challenges that require coordinated action. International frameworks like the United Nations’ Sustainable Development Goal 11—“Make cities and human settlements inclusive, safe, resilient, and sustainable”—provide a shared vision and accountability mechanism. Cities are increasingly joining global networks such as C40 Cities and ICLEI to share best practices and accelerate progress.
